Fire crews battle large brush fire near East Langley

As discussed during the dispatch call, fire crews responded to a large brush or woods fire near East Langley Road and Pleasant Hill Road in Wilson County, North Carolina. The fire extended toward the Edgecombe County line. Multiple fire departments and Department of Transportation units worked together to manage traffic and contain the blaze. Command was located near East Langley Road at a single wide trailer, and additional crews were staged in nearby subdivisions. The situation involved coordination between county and state agencies to monitor and control the fire’s spread.
